Fifth Stakes Winner for Denman

Mark Smith - Sunday April 19

Denman filly Fitocracy pulled off a $31 shock in Saturday's Group III Schweppervescence-Auraria Stakes (1800m) at Morphettville earning a chance in the $400,000 Group 1 South Australian Oaks (2000m) at Morphettville.

The Jon O'Conner-trained filly had gone winless in nine starts since successful at Morphettville at her second career start back in May last year.

Ridden by Tod Pannell, Fitocracy came with a barnstorming finish to edge out Melbourne visitor Kansas Sunflower (Mastercraftsman) by a short half-head with Choix de Maia (Choisir) two and a half lengths back in third.


A $15,000 purchase from the Attunga Stud draft at session two of the 2013 Inglis Easter Yearling Sale, Fitocracy (pictured as a yearling) is the first foal of the 3-time Sydney winner Reine De Jeu (Anabaa) a half-sister to the Group II-placed Sunnah and to the dam of Group III ATC Adrian Knox Stakes winner Full Of Spirit.

Reine De Jeu's dam Quiz Queen (Defensive Play) is a half-sister to Group 1 NZ Derby winner St Reims (Zabeel) and dual Group 1 winner Champagne (Zabeel).

Reine De Jeu missed the following two seasons after the birth of Fitocracy.

She has a weanling colt by Star Witness and was bred back to Not A Single Doubt last spring.

Fitocracy becomes the fifth stakes-winner for Darley Stud's Group 1 Golden Rose Stakes winner Denman who covered 180 mares last spring at a fee of $33,000.
